Output 59f80c9cc3ffa1f3260d48eee7233a63b922f58a78af21e5393caf06f261f1f1:6

value
139952
script pubkey
OP_0 OP_PUSHBYTES_20 e9580741aff7bb856044eeba7e635ab64e0a0c0c
address
bc1qa9vqwsd077ac2czya6a8uc66ke8q5rqv4jrjzc
transaction
59f80c9cc3ffa1f3260d48eee7233a63b922f58a78af21e5393caf06f261f1f1
spent
true